2
我試圖得到一個燒瓶結構並與Heroku上運行以下的指南:https://devcenter.heroku.com/articles/getting-started-with-python-oHeroku的地方失敗,並沒有錯誤消息
但我遇到一個奇怪的問題,指導下,我得到以下運行時出錯heroku local
:
forego | starting web.1 on port 5000
web.1 | Traceback (most recent call last):
沒有附加信息。我在Windows 7 64位,並嘗試從gitbash和cmd運行它,無論「以管理員身份運行」,但沒有任何更改。
我Procfile看起來是這樣的:
web: gunicorn main:app --log-file -
文件夾結構是非常標準:
.git/
static/
venv/
main.py
Procfile
和main.py是:
import os
from flask import Flask
app = Flask(__name__)
@app.route('/')
def root():
return 'hello world'
現在,當我打過電話app.run手動運行燒瓶,它工作正常,沒有問題..任何想法可能會導致這種情況?
不確定它是否與您的問題相關,我不是Heroku用戶,但'Gunicorn'不能在Windows上運行。 – Doobeh